74 Star 225 Fork 62

calvinwilliams / hetao

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
克隆/下载
ChangeLog-CN 3.25 KB
一键复制 编辑 原始数据 按行查看 历史
calvinwilliams 提交于 2020-04-11 23:42 . UPDATE TO V0.1.1.1
0.1.1.1 2020-04-12 calvin
* 新增测试实例'test/test_socgi_functions/'
0.1.1.0 2020-04-11 calvin
* 配置结构website下面新增location,支持不同路径使用各自的HTTP处理逻辑,或者没有location的通用HTTP处理逻辑
0.1.0.0 2020-04-05 calvin
* 分拆重构了ProcessHttpRequest,源码逻辑更加清晰可阅读性,顺便解决了一些BUG
* 重构了socgi和rest层,加入大量钩子函数
* 不兼容警告:配置:listen->website->socgi->socgi_pathfilename rename to socgi_bin_pathfilename
* 版本号升为四数制,在左边新增一个数字
0.0.15.0 2020-03-14 calvin
* 新增支持socgi,可以嵌入服务端应用逻辑了
* 新增支持socgi的rest层,支持开发RESTful风格的应用了
* 调整了目录文件架构,Dockerfile有待改写
0.0.14.0 2017-09-09 calvin
* 增加Dockerfile,支持docker容器了
* 调整了内核参数引用文件conf/sysctl.conf.add
0.0.13.0 2017-05-03 calvin
* 同步更新了第三方库LOGC,fasterhttp
0.0.12.5 2016-11-23 calvin
* 修正了多进程时连接压力不均衡的问题
0.0.12.4 2016-11-13 calvin
* 紧急修复fasterhttp里的一个缓冲区问题
0.0.12.3 2016-11-07 calvin
* 修正了WINDOWS版的一些问题
0.0.12.2 2016-11-04 calvin
* 修正了WINDOWS版PUTENV缓冲区不够长导致不能运行的问题
0.0.12.1 2016-10-26 calvin
* 改造WINDOWS版框架为父子进程,当子进程崩溃时能被父进程及时重启
* 修正了配置文件中包含文件的一个问题
0.0.11.0 2016-10-22 calvin
* 新增域名重定向功能
* 调整了一些日志内容
* 调整了代码中的一些变量命名
*** 0.10.2与0.11.0配置文件格式不兼容 ***
0.0.10.2 2016-10-21 calvin
* 配置文件中支持包含其它文件 : "!include 包含文件名"
* 配置文件中的'new_url'改成'new_uri'
*** 0.10.1与0.10.2配置文件格式不兼容 ***
0.0.10.1 2016-10-17 calvin
* 新增minihetao for WINDOWS ,在窗口中选择目录后直接启动网站,或鼠标右键某目录后直接启动网站
0.0.10.0 2016-10-13 calvin
* 新增minihetao for Linux ,只需一个目录即可启动,如"minihetao /var/hetao/www"
0.0.9.2 2016-10-12 calvin
* 发现代码中有同步调用SSL_accept和SSL_connect,改成非堵塞模式
* 解决了fasterhttp中的一个SSL读饿死问题
0.0.9.1 2016-10-09 calvin
* WINDOWS版本支持HTTPS啦
0.0.9.0 2016-10-07 calvin
* 移植到WINDOWS,基于IOCP。暂时不支持HTTPS
0.0.8.0 2016-09-19 calvin
* 新增IP限制连接数功能
*** 0.7.4与0.8.0配置文件格式不兼容 ***
0.0.7.4 2016-09-18 calvin
* 把超时分成活跃超时和累积超时
*** 0.7.3与0.7.4配置文件格式不兼容 ***
0.0.7.3 2016-09-17 calvin
* 避免了缓存与待响应缓冲区之间的复制,优化了性能
0.0.7.2 2016-09-13 calvin
* 修正了访问目录时索引文件与转发文件类型之间的问题
* 优化了fasterhttp性能
0.0.7.1 2016-09-12 calvin
* 优化了内存占用,实际占用下降到以前的30%
0.0.7.0 2016-09-10 calvin
* 支持启动后切换到其它用户身份
* 修正了fasterhttp的一个致命问题
* 修改了makefile以及相关文件以支持直接编译安装到系统目录
* 新增配置文件检查工具hetaocheck
0.0.6.0 2016-09-07 calvin
* 在流类型配置mimetype中增加是否压缩选项compress_enable
* 在限制配置limits中增加最大缓存文件大小max_file_cache
* 支持反向代理时,HTTP与HTTPS互转
*** 0.5.0与0.6.0配置文件格式不兼容 ***
0.0.5.0 2016-09-06 calvin
* 加入rewrite支持
*** 0.4.0与0.5.0配置文件格式不兼容 ***
0.0.4.0 2016-09-03 calvin
* 调整了配置文件中 侦听-虚拟主机-反向代理 关系,同步调整代码架构
*** 0.3.0与0.4.0配置文件格式不兼容 ***
0.0.3.0 2016-09-01 calvin
* 加入HTTPS支持
0.0.2.0 2016-08-27 calvin
* 加入反向代理负载均衡功能
0.0.1.0 2016-08-17 calvin
* htmlserver v1.0.0改名后作为hetao v0.1.0
C
1
https://gitee.com/calvinwilliams/hetao.git
git@gitee.com:calvinwilliams/hetao.git
calvinwilliams
hetao
hetao
release

搜索帮助